What is IPL Live Betting Rate?
Live betting rate refers to the constantly changing odds during an ongoing IPL match. Unlike pre-match odds, these rates shift ball-by-ball based on match situations.
For example, if a team starts strongly, their odds improve instantly. On the other hand, losing quick wickets can dramatically increase the opponent’s probability.
How Live Odds Work
Live betting rates are based on probability models. These models consider multiple variables:
- Current score
- Overs remaining
- Required run rate
- Player performance
- Pitch conditions
When these factors change, odds update immediately.
Example Scenario
- Team A: 180/2 in 16 overs → Lower odds (strong position)
- Team B: 80/5 in 12 overs → Higher odds (weak position)
This dynamic adjustment creates real-time betting opportunities.
Key Factors That Influence IPL Live Betting Rates
1. Match Situation
The current scoreline plays the biggest role. A team chasing a low target will always have better odds compared to a team chasing a high total.
2. Player Performance
A set batsman or a top bowler can shift momentum quickly. When star players are at the crease, odds often favor that team.
3. Pitch Behavior
Some pitches favor batting, while others assist bowlers. A slow pitch may reduce scoring chances, affecting live rates.
4. Required Run Rate
In chase scenarios, the required run rate becomes critical. If it climbs too high, the batting team’s odds drop sharply.
5. Wickets in Hand
Even with a high required rate, a team with more wickets has a better chance, improving their live betting position.
Types of Live Betting Markets in IPL
Match Winner
The most common option. Odds fluctuate throughout the game depending on performance.
Next Over Runs
Predict how many runs will be scored in the upcoming over.
Next Wicket
Estimate which team will lose the next wicket.
Top Batsman or Bowler
Live odds also adjust based on player performance during the match.
Why IPL Live Betting Rates Change So Fast
Cricket is highly unpredictable. A single over can completely shift the match:
- A batsman hits three sixes → odds swing
- A bowler takes two wickets → immediate reversal
- Rain interruption → recalculated probabilities
These constant changes make live betting rates extremely volatile.
